Transaction 8134623cfc5c5d96f175e59f666819c7d14d771180579f301b698cf88336f386

1 Input
2 Outputs
  • 8134623cfc5c5d96f175e59f666819c7d14d771180579f301b698cf88336f386:0
  • value  6307150
    address  18ZtsuAJDc6bKoboKpEAG3dnARqv2xYgMN
  • 8134623cfc5c5d96f175e59f666819c7d14d771180579f301b698cf88336f386:1
  • value  21889
    address  1DrVXTBx1PWtfqnc7uvV3xPDU9aT47X2ZG